Essential Elements for a Rainbow Cake
To craft a perfect Rainbow Cake, cake makers rely on fundamental components like baking flour, white sugar, eggs, unsalted butter, together with
cake leaven. coloring paste provides vibrant colors without altering the cake mix quality. A creamy icing with fluffy whipped topping connects the levels firmly, as a touch of milk alternatively fresh cream achieves the ideal consistency to spread.
Selecting the Right Food Coloring
Employing the right food coloring is important for a Rainbow Cake with bright, defined shades. Gel in addition to paste varieties provide deep tint, helping each layer to stay colorful while baking. Fluid coloring agents tend to fade, rendering them weaker for such bakes.
Step-by-Step Process for Preparing Rainbow Cake
1. Making the Batter
Start the Rainbow Cake through combining the dry ingredients in a mixing bowl alongside beating the butter along with
sugar in a separate bowl. As soon as the vanilla and
eggs are incorporated, merge the mixtures to create a silky batter. Split in uniform portions into bowls for the desired hue layers.
2. Adding Color &
Baking the Layers
Add baking color to every section, stirring so that the tone becomes consistent. Transfer every colored mixture into baking pans before baking following the recipe directions. 3. Cooling not to mention
Layering
After baking, let every Rainbow Cake tier to chill entirely on cooling racks. Trim the domes when required to make them flat. Layer a thick layer of frosting between each hue layer, stacking with care to maintain stability.
4. Icing as well as
Decorating
Apply the outer part of the Rainbow Cake with a crumb layer before the main frosting layer. Even out the outer layer for a clean finish instead pattern for added design. Decorative sprinkles, cake glitter, and/or piped rosettes finish the look on this gorgeous dessert.
Pointers for a Flawless Rainbow Cake Each Time
Careful attention is essential in preparing Rainbow Cake. Calculate elements accurately, keep layers consistent, and work with them softly to reduce damage. Place parchment paper inside cake tins, so layers come out smoothly. Placing the decorated cake in a cool area helps maintain freshness until serving time.
